Minutes from Busch Gardens, Water Country, Colonial Williamsburg and W&M college

Our cozy little 2 bedroom one bath home is on a corner lot in a friendly neighborhood just minutes from major attractions like Busch Gardens/Water Country. This area is rich with historical sites. Be sure to visit Colonial Williamsburg, Jamestown and Yorktown. Take a tour on The Colonial Parkway or If you are a cyclist/Mtb bring your bike and ride the Capitol trail or hit the trails at the nearby parks.

The space
The house is a simple 1950s single family design consisting of two bedrooms and one bathroom. The living room has two sofas, 42” flatscreen tv and displays a variety of paintings from local artists. The kitchen has everything you need for home cooking including spices and condiments for all tastes.

About the area

Williamsburg

Located in Williamsburg, this holiday home is near theme parks and on a river. Jamestown Settlement and Historic Jamestowne are notable landmarks, and some of the area's popular attractions include Busch Gardens Williamsburg and Water Country USA. Travelling with kids? Consider Pirate's Cove Adventure Golf, or check out an event or a game at Walter J. Zable Stadium at Cary Field. Make sure you get close to the area's animals with activities such as game walks and birdwatching.
